⭐Third place → Happiness
Why OMG: A physical space - a third place - other than home and work can offer a fresh perspective.
Third Place in the news:
Studies Show "Third Places" Increase Happiness -- Here's How to Actually Find One [theeverygirl.com]
What: Surgeon General Dr. Vivek Murthy issued a national advisory highlighting the health risks associated with loneliness, emphasizing the need for quality connections. A study found that third places can enhance self-esteem and quality of life, addressing isolation.
Why: The concept of 'third places' is crucial for fostering social connections and combating loneliness. These spaces provide opportunities for relaxation and community engagement, which are essential for mental health and overall well-being in today's disconnected society.[Visit Link]

⭐Gratitude → Happiness
Why OMG: Gratitude is important as it helps manage expectations and shifts focus from dissatisfaction to appreciation of small wins, fostering contentment and enhancing emotional well-being.
Gratitude in the news:
Why Constantly Striving For Happiness Is Actually Holding You Back, From A Neuroscientist [www.mindbodygreen.com]
What: Experts emphasize that happiness is influenced more by perception than by circumstances. Neuroscientist Tara Swart and author Morgan Housel highlight the importance of managing expectations and recognizing small achievements to enhance overall happiness.
Why: The gap between one's current circumstances and expectations significantly impacts happiness. Focusing on this gap can lead to dissatisfaction, while managing expectations and appreciating small wins fosters contentment and emotional well-being. [Visit Link]
